Linzoid698 wrote: »can i just ask please , how are you getting so many campbells soup coupons and the like ? can you print out loads ? is that ok ?
sorry if i am sounding thick !
Campballs :rotfl:is a pdf coupon which is unlimited usage unless t&c state differant, basically there is no individual identification or individual pin on it; safe coupons have this protection.
Alot will remember the £2 pdf finish coupon, I personally spent 3 months collecting free or free-ish dishwash tabs and cleaners using a pdf, resulting in not buying them for least 2 years now and maybe 10 years stock left :j every lil helps
If ur not sure just enquire on here as to how to use any coupon......SIMPLES!0 -

With regards to the Campbells soups it's worth pointing out they're only really worth using on the cream of chicken and cream of mushroom flavours. Cream of tomato and vegetable are still cheaper on Tesco Value range, at (IIRC) 17p for a tin that's a 1/3 larger. I only got chicken and mushroom ones since the Tesco own brand ones were more expensive.
Of course unless you have something against Tesco Value range and would rather pay a few extra pence for tomato/vegetable and get a smaller tin. Packaging no longer fools me though it's the content I care about0 -
